Due to the fact that currency is frequently used on these boards to express prices in different locals, I think it would be nice to either have the site automatically convert all currency to the currecny of the user, or just allow the user to convert currency within a thread. This goes double for all metric conversions. Have them all be automatically converted, or at least have a conversion tool on hand.

That would be complicated, and it probably wouldn't work since it takes a lot of context to figure out some things (whether someone is using Celsius or Fahrenheit, whether "pounds" means the weight or the British currency, whether a "dollar" is American, Canadian or Australian, etc.). Just use Google for your metric system conversions and www.xe.com for currency conversions.
